Description

6-Methyl-5,6,7,12-Tetrahydrodibenz[C,F]Azocine is a specialized heterocyclic organic compound belonging to the azocine class, serving as a crucial synthetic intermediate in advanced organic chemistry. Its unique fused ring structure makes it a valuable building block for constructing complex molecular architectures, particularly in pharmaceutical research and development. This high-purity intermediate is essential for chemists and researchers in the pharmaceutical, agrochemical, and advanced materials sectors who require reliable, high-quality building blocks for synthesis.

Basic Information

Product Name 6-Methyl-5,6,7,12-Tetrahydrodibenz[C,F]Azocine
CAS No. 16031-94-0
Molecular Formula C₁₇H₁₇N
Molecular Weight 235.33 g/mol
Synonyms 6-Methyl-5,6,7,12-tetrahydrodibenz[c,f]azocine; Dibenz[c,f]azocine, 5,6,7,12-tetrahydro-6-methyl-; 6-Methyldibenzazocine; 6-Methyl-5,6,7,12-tetrahydrodibenzo[c,f]azocine; 6-Methyl-5,6,7,12-tetrahydrodibenzazocine
